The comparison between 8x8 Communications and Google Voice reveals a fundamental divergence in their target audiences and operational philosophies within the virtual-phone landscape. 8x8 Communications emerges as a robust, enterprise-grade solution meticulously engineered for organizations demanding unwavering uptime and sophisticated call management capabilities specifically, its global network reliability boasts a documented 99.999% uptime SLA, coupled with advanced features like skills-based routing, presence detection, and integrated video conferencing supporting up to 100 participants simultaneously. Furthermore, the platforms strength lies in its comprehensive suite of tools designed for large multinational corporations; it offers granular control over call flows, integrates seamlessly with CRM systems via APIs, and provides detailed reporting analytics crucial for regulatory compliance within heavily regulated industries like finance or healthcare. Conversely, Google Voice presents itself as a remarkably streamlined and intuitive communication tool primarily suited to individuals and small teams seeking a simple, cost-effective way to manage their calls and SMS messages its integration with the broader Google Workspace ecosystem is undeniably compelling, offering real-time call transcription and seamless forwarding of calls to any device.

However, this simplicity comes at the expense of enterprise-level features; 8x8 Communications offers significantly more granular control over user permissions, advanced reporting capabilities, and robust disaster recovery protocols that are simply absent in Google Voices core functionality. While both platforms deliver reliable call handling, 8x8 Communications is built for organizations where communication downtime represents a significant operational risk, whereas Google Voice prioritizes ease of use and integration within the Google ecosystem. Ultimately, while Google Voice provides an excellent entry point for basic communication needs, 8x8 Communications represents the superior choice for businesses requiring a truly resilient, feature-rich, and globally scalable virtual phone system capable of supporting complex organizational workflows and stringent compliance requirements.

compare Feature Comparison

Feature 8x8 Communications Google Voice
Call Routing 8x8: Advanced skills-based routing, intelligent call distribution based on agent expertise and availability. Google Voice: Basic call forwarding with limited routing options.
Video Conferencing 8x8: Supports up to 100 participants with high-quality video and screen sharing capabilities. Google Voice: No native video conferencing functionality.
Call Analytics & Reporting 8x8: Detailed reporting on call volume, duration, agent performance, and key metrics for compliance. Google Voice: Limited call statistics primarily call forwarding counts.
CRM Integration 8x8: Seamless integration with Salesforce, Microsoft Dynamics, and other leading CRM systems. Google Voice: No direct CRM integration capabilities.
Mobile App Support 8x8: Robust mobile app for call management, presence detection, and real-time collaboration. Google Voice: Basic mobile app primarily focused on call forwarding and SMS handling.
Number Porting 8x8: Supports number porting from various carriers with dedicated support throughout the process. Google Voice: Number porting functionality is available but can be more complex and require manual intervention.

description Overview

8x8 Communications

8x8 offers a highly reliable, feature-rich platform favored by medium to large businesses. It provides robust calling capabilities alongside video conferencing and team collaboration tools. Its strength lies in its global reach and commitment to enterprise-level uptime, making it a dependable choice for multinational operations that cannot afford communication downtime.
